Hello,

I am trying to install driver for TP Link : TL-WN821N, but it says that Wireless network adapter is not detected. When I try to install the driver via Device manager, it says that no driver was found.

Would appreciate any help!

One thought: newer PCs have USB 3 ports. Do not use these for the wireless adapter. Find a USB 2.0 port to use.

Do you hear the USB device connected sound when you plug the adapter in?

Give this a try:

  • Remove any previous adapter software installation
  • Remove the adapter
  • Optional: (If available, Restore Windows to a date before the first install attempt.)
  • Turn the PC off. Wait one minute.
  • Turn the PC on > wait until desktop fully loads
  • Plug in the adapter > wait for it to be detected > "Windows can't find driver..." > OK
  • Now install driver software.

So Windows and your system see the device fine, but the installer does not.

Check to be sure that you have the correct driver for the device (for your version of windows - 32 or 64 bit), and if you are trying to install from the CD, then go to the device manufacturer's website and see if there is a more current download available. You could be just dealing with defective media.
